1.Methods: Thirty eight patients with epilepsy and thirty controls were involved. Serum calcium(Ca),serum phosphorum(P),alkaline phosphate(ALP),bone alkaline phosphate(BAP),bone gla protein (BGP),parathormone(PTH),25 hydroxy vitamim D 3 (25(OH) D 3 )and calcitonin(CT) were measured in healthy controls and in treatment group before,3 and 6 month after antiepileptic drugs treatment.
9.The changes of element ratio and components of materials and interface implanted into femur were compared. Thorough studies were made on the transformation of TCP from lifeless materials into living bones after implantation, by using SEM EDXA, Raman spectra and infrared spectra. These results provided rich evidence for understanding biodegration and bone bonding mechanism of calcium phosphate bioceramics.
